Royal Canadian Mint Celebrates 70 Years Since Newfoundland and Labrador Joined Confederation

The Royal Canadian Mint is proud to issue an impressive new silver coin that recaptures the design of the 1949 Silver Dollar celebrating Newfoundland and Labrador’s transformation from a British colony into Canada’s newest province 70 years ago. This coin features the Matthew, the sailing vessel that intrepid European explorer John Cabot sailed to Newfoundland’s […]

Captain Canuck Among Homegrown Icons Celebrated on Latest Coins From Royal Canadian Mint

The Royal Canadian Mint is celebrating Captain Canuck on a $20 fine silver rectangular coin showing the imposing red and white-clad figure of our homegrown superhero, just as he looked when he burst onto the comic book scene in 1975. Designed by creator Richard Comely, the rectangular coin is a perfect canvas for the image […]
